This shows you the differences between two versions of the page.
Both sides previous revision Previous revision Next revision | Previous revision | ||
getting_started:20_install_ubuntu_nginx [2022/09/02 11:16] admin [Performance tune Nginx] |
getting_started:20_install_ubuntu_nginx [2023/01/12 21:37] (current) admin [Installing RADIUSdesk on Ubuntu 20.04 using Nginx] |
||
---|---|---|---|
Line 1: | Line 1: | ||
====== Installing RADIUSdesk on Ubuntu 20.04 using Nginx ====== | ====== Installing RADIUSdesk on Ubuntu 20.04 using Nginx ====== | ||
+ | <WRAP center round important 100%> | ||
+ | * As from January 2023 we encourage you to run the latest RADIUSdesk code on Ubuntu 22.04 or higher. | ||
+ | * If you however are not able to do for whatever reason, use the URL below for **reference** instructions to replace PHP v7.4 with PHP v8.1 on Ubuntu 20.04. | ||
+ | * https:// | ||
+ | * The latest RADIUSdesk code requires a minimum of PHP v8.1. | ||
+ | * **The instructions on this page will not work with the latest RADIUSdesk code since they are for Ubuntu 20.04 and NOT 22.04.** | ||
+ | </ | ||
+ | |||
===== Skills Required to Install ===== | ===== Skills Required to Install ===== | ||
Line 251: | Line 259: | ||
} | } | ||
- | #===Add this only if you require backward compatibility=== | + | </ |
+ | * Add below **only** if you require backward compatibility | ||
+ | <code bash> | ||
location ~ ^/ | location ~ ^/ | ||
rewrite ^/ | rewrite ^/ | ||
Line 259: | Line 269: | ||
add_header Cache-Control public; | add_header Cache-Control public; | ||
} | } | ||
- | |||
</ | </ | ||
* Reload Nginx: | * Reload Nginx: | ||
Line 353: | Line 362: | ||
server_name _; | server_name _; | ||
location / | location / | ||
+ | try_files $uri $uri/ / | ||
+ | } | ||
+ | </ | ||
+ | * If you need backward compatibility support (MESHdesk and APdesk) also add this section: | ||
+ | <code bash> | ||
+ | location / | ||
try_files $uri $uri/ / | try_files $uri $uri/ / | ||
} | } | ||
Line 361: | Line 376: | ||
| | ||
| | ||
+ | } | ||
+ | </ | ||
+ | * If you need backward compatibility support (MESHdesk and APdesk) also add this section: | ||
+ | <code bash> | ||
+ | location / | ||
+ | | ||
+ | | ||
} | } | ||
</ | </ |